Android Open Source Project aka AOSP is open source, and you dont have to google stuff on it, but Google doesnt need to aid in that. The project is already there, and lots of users flash to it. However users will find that it is not as functional because it wont have a search tool, email, photos, etc etc everything that is a Google service. I have a feeling that phone wont sell well.
